The everyday tassa team is as follows: the direct tassa participant is known as the "cutter" or "Lower-male". The cutter performs the key, pulsating rhythm, or taal, or hand. The next tassa participant is known as the "fulley" or "fuller", as their part is to generate the rhythm or "taal" seem a lot more whole. The fulley performs a gentle rhythm generally a simplified Edition of the leading hand but in exact metre and mode.

A number of the most typical Punjabi dhol rhythms are bhangra (originating Together with the outdated, Local community bhangra dance), dhamaal (associated with numerous cultural functions, including worship at Sufi shrines), and kaharva, a dance and song rhythm. The staged "bhangra" dance, originating within the 1950s, gave Specific prominence to kaharva, for that performance of actions referred to as luddi. Inside the seventies, several a lot more actions were being included to staged bhangra to go Along with the kaharva rhythm, which started to grow to be one of the most prominent rhythms associated with the dance. Concurrently, this kind of rhythm could be performed about the dholki drum to accompany Punjabi tunes. So when, within the nineteen nineties, Punjabi pop tracks began to evoke bhangra dance, they made use of the kaharva rhythm.

1 side of your dhol is performed by wooden adhere identified as "tiparu", on that aspect black coloured ink paste stick during the centre. This membrane is known as the "dhum". In technical language, it is called base. A further facet of dhol known as "thapi" or "chati". In complex language, it is termed as tremer, this side of membrane is just played by palm. Boll of your dhol is "Taa", "Dhin" and "Dha". "Taa" for that "Thapi" side, "Dhin" with the "Dhum" aspect and "Dha" for each side performed jointly.
